What is the Name of the Bank of MICR Code 590025004?

The MICR Code 590025004 is the code of the Syndicate Bank located in BELGAUM.

For Which State, City, and Branch MICR Code 590025004 is Used?

The MICR Code 590025004 is used for Syndicate Bank located at BELGAUM SHAHPUR in BELGAUM, KARNATAKA.

What is the Full Address for MICR Code 590025004?

The Full Address for MICR Code 590025004 is, laxminarayana building,mahatma phule road,shahpur,belgaum,belgaum ,590 003.

What is the Zip Code of MICR Code 590025004?

The Zip Code of MICR Code 590025004 is 590003.

What is the Contact Number for MICR Code 590025004?

If you want to contact the Syndicate Bank in the BELGAUM branch for the MICR Code 590025004, you may call 080-22260281. However, you are advised to visit the branch in person in case you fail to contact the Syndicate Bank.

What is the IFSC Code of MICR Code 590025004?

The of MICR Code 590025004 is SYNB0000503.
